On the committee's interim report which was mentioned by the Chairman, mental health services are not delivered in a bubble. There is huge reliance on primary care services in meeting the bulk of needs of mental health patients. When we ran services up and down, it became difficult to plan for the silos being run to actually work out the opportunities to provide more seamless care for patients. We now have a structure in place that allows for that path in the oversight of all community services, everything from primary care services through to mental health and older persons' and disability services on the planning and strategy side of things. Ms O'Connor has responsibility in working with Mr. Ryan and others for making sure services are delivered. As I mentioned, Dr. Philip Dodd is solely involved on the mental health service line, given his particular professional background. We have and will continue to have a very clear focus on mental health services, but we will have a really clear focus on understanding the needs of patients and making sure we will put in place appropriate evidence-based services to respond to their needs. That was more difficult to do in the past.
